Understanding the Factors That Influence Custom Jewelry Costs

Every piece of custom jewelry is one-of-a-kind, which means its price depends on several key factors. At Jae’s Jewelers, we help you understand where your investment goes—so you can make informed decisions without surprises.

1. Materials and Gemstones
Your choice of materials has the biggest impact on cost. For example:

  • Lab-Grown Diamonds ($1,000–$5,000): A popular choice for couples and gift-givers who want stunning brilliance and ethical sourcing at a lower price than natural diamonds.

  • Natural Diamonds: Prices vary by size, clarity, and origin, typically ranging from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on carat weight and quality.

  • Metals: Gold and platinum are traditional favorites, starting around $500 for simpler bands. For sustainability, we also offer recycled metals that maintain luxury appeal at an accessible cost.

Our Graduate Gemologists can walk you through each gemstone’s characteristics, helping you choose the ideal balance of beauty and value.

2. Design Complexity
The intricacy of your design plays a major role in pricing.

  • Simple Bands or Solitaire Rings: $2,000–$4,000

  • Detailed, Multi-Stone Rings or Custom Sets: $8,000–$10,000+

  • Elaborate Necklaces or Pendants: $5,000–$8,000

Intricate details, like hidden engravings, halo settings, or custom shapes, require more time and craftsmanship—but also result in pieces that feel uniquely yours.

3. Timeline and Craftsmanship
Timeframe can influence price, especially for special occasions. While most custom designs take several weeks from concept to completion, rush orders may add 10–20% to your total to accommodate expedited scheduling and casting.

Sample Custom Jewelry Budgets

To help you get started, here’s a look at typical investment ranges for different custom projects:

  • Basic Custom Ring: $2,000–$4,000

  • Engagement Ring with Lab-Grown Diamond: $3,000–$6,000

  • Elaborate Necklace or Bracelet: $5,000–$8,000

  • Custom Earrings or Pendant: $1,500–$3,000

Smart Tips for Custom Jewelry Budgeting

Designing a custom piece should be enjoyable, not stressful. Here are a few budgeting tips our clients have found helpful:

  • Start with a Consultation: Our design specialists can recommend creative ways to maximize your budget—like using smaller accent stones for more brilliance or choosing lab-grown gems for extra sparkle at a lower cost.

  • Prioritize What Matters Most: Decide whether gemstone size, metal type, or design detail is your top priority. Focusing your investment ensures you get the most impact for your money.
